About N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ine
N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ine (PubChem CID 55173003) has the molecular formula C15H20ClNO2
and a molecular weight of 281.78 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ine.

What is the SMILES notation for N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ine?
The canonical SMILES for N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ine is CC1CCCC1NCc1cc(Cl)c2c(c1)OCCO2.
What is the InChIKey of N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ine?
The InChIKey is DJQLDZMYXWODIW-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C15H20ClNO2/c1-10-3-2-4-13(10)17-9-11-7-12(16)15-14(8-11)18-5-6-19-15/h7-8,10,13,17H,2-6,9H2,1H3.
What are the key properties of N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ine?
N-[(5-chloro-2,3-dihydro-1,4-benzodioxin-7-yl)methyl]-2-methylcyclopentan-1-amine has a molecular weight of 281.78 g/mol, XLogP of 3.39, 3 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 3 hydrogen bond acceptors.
